Differential Diagnosis
- Greater trochanteric pain syndrome (Gluteus medius dysfunction, Gluteus medius or gluteus minimus tendinopathy, Piriformis tendinopathy, Iliotibial brand syndrome, Trochanteric bursitis )
- Traction enthesopathy or apophysopathy
- Piriformis syndrome
- Snapping hip syndrome
- Meralgia paresthetica
- Peripheral compressive neuropathy
- Hip (femoroacetabular) osteoarthrosis
- Femoroacetabular impingement
- Acetabular labral pathology
- Femoral head avascular necrosis
- Femoral neck fracture
- Femoral neck stress fracture
- Iliopsoas tendinopathy
- Sports hernia
- Fibromyalgia
- Myofascial trigger points
